Ground Excavation in Atlanta, GA
Ground excavation services involve the removal or movement of soil and earth to prepare a property for construction, landscaping, or other development projects. This service is essential for a variety of projects, including building foundations, installing underground utilities, grading land for proper drainage, and creating level surfaces for patios, driveways, or lawns. Property owners typically want to understand the scope of excavation work needed, the type of equipment used, and any potential impact on their property, such as soil stability or drainage considerations, before requesting services.
Before requesting ground excavation, property owners should consider the extent of the project and any permits or regulations that may apply in Atlanta, GA, and surrounding areas. It’s important to assess the existing site conditions, including soil type and underground obstructions, to ensure the excavation process is suitable and safe. Clear communication about project goals and expectations can help determine the appropriate scope of work and ensure the project proceeds smoothly.

Common Ground Excavation Jobs
Driveway and sidewalk installation - ground excavation prepares the foundation for durable paved surfaces.
Basement and foundation digging - excavation creates space for new or replacement foundations.
Landscape grading and leveling - shaping the ground to ensure proper drainage and a stable yard.
Utility trenching - excavating for underground water, sewer, or electrical lines.
Pool and pond excavation - preparing the site for installation of water features and recreational areas.
Site clearing and preparation - removing debris and leveling land for construction projects.
Ground Excavation Questions
What is ground excavation used for? Ground excavation prepares land for construction, landscaping, or installing utilities by removing soil and creating a stable foundation.
How deep can excavation services go? Excavation depth varies based on project needs, typically ranging from a few inches for landscaping to several feet for foundations.
What types of projects require ground excavation? Projects such as building foundations, retaining walls, drainage systems, and driveway installations often need excavation work.
Is ground excavation suitable for small residential properties? Yes, excavation can be tailored to property size, whether for minor landscaping or larger construction projects.
